Maccabi Masters review: February 5

There were victories for Chigwell Athletic, Scrabble and Brady Maccabi in the Henry Swerner Cup.

Chigwell Athletic boosted their hopes of retaining the Henry Swerner Cup after a nail-biting victory over arch rivals North London Raiders A.

The teams were deadlocked at 2-2 in the first-round match. James Cartmell and Lee Cash registered for Raiders, while Adam Stolerman (pen) and Rob Donn equalised for Chigwell.

The cup competition kicked off this weekend, with EDRS suffering an early exit as they went down 4-0 to Brady A, thanks to goals from Ashley Davidson, Kevin Lotzof, Mark Wagman and Adam Gishen.

Chigwell scored all four of their spot-kicks, with Glenn Davis converting the decisive strike, and Chigwell progressed after Raiders were unsuccessful with two attempts.
